French Driving License Application: A Comprehensive Guide
Obtaining a driving license in France can be a complicated process, particularly for migrants and immigrants who might not recognize with the policies. This article intends to supply a detailed introduction of the French driving license application process, consisting of requirements, steps involved, and essential considerations.
Comprehending the French Driving License
The French driving license (obtenir le permis de conduire français - sources, de conduire) is issued by the French government and is important for running a car lawfully in France. The license is acknowledged throughout the European Union and is often needed for work or recognition purposes.

Kinds Of French Driving Licenses
In France, driving licenses are categorized into various categories based on the kind of lorry. The primary categories include:
License Category | Type of Vehicle |
---|---|
B | Cars (light automobiles as much as 3.5 tons) |
A | Motorcycles (over 125cc) |
A1 | Light bikes (up to 125cc) |
C | Heavy products vehicles |
D | Buses and passenger lorries |
BE | Trailers over 750kg |
Eligibility Criteria
To look for a French driving license, candidates need to meet particular eligibility requirements:
Age Requirement: Applicants need to be at least 18 years old to obtain a classification B (cars and truck) license. For motorcycles, the minimum age can vary depending upon the category.
Residency: Applicants must be a citizen of France. This residency may be confirmed through evidence of address.
Medical examination: A medical check might be needed, specifically for particular lorry classifications or if the candidate has health issues.
Driving Theory Test: Applicants should pass a standard driving theory test unless they are exchanging a foreign license.
Practical Driving Test: A practical driving test is required for those who do not already hold a driving license.
Steps to Apply for a French Driving License
Prepare Required Documents: Compile essential documents such as proof of identity, proof of house, and any medical certificates.
Register for Driving School: It is suggested to register in a driving school that is certified to perform the lessons needed for passing the tests.
Pass the Theory Test: Prepare and take the theory test, frequently described as the Code de la Route. A minimum of 35 out of 40 questions must be addressed properly.
Total Practical Lessons: Complete obligatory driving lessons. The total number depends upon private development and comfort level.
Take the Practical Driving Test: Once all set, schedule and take the useful driving test.
Send Your Application: After passing the tests, send the driving license application at your regional prefecture or by means of the online platform.
Await License Issuance: Processing your application may take several weeks. If all files remain in order, a momentary license might be provided while awaiting the main one.
Expenses Associated with Obtaining a Driving License
The overall cost for obtaining a driving license in France can vary commonly:
Expense | Approximated Cost (in Euros) |
---|---|
Driving School Costs | 1,200 - 2,000 |
Theory Test Fees | 30 - 50 |
Practical Test Fees | 100 - 200 |
Medical Certificate | 50 - 100 |
Other Miscellaneous Fees | 50 - 100 |
Overall Estimated Cost: EUR1,500 - EUR2,500
Validity and Renewal of French Driving Licenses
French driving licenses are generally legitimate for 15 years. Upon expiration, the license can be renewed through a simplifed process that might include supplying proof of identity and residence, in addition to any needed health certifications.
